Commit Graph

4917 Commits

Author SHA1 Message Date
Henrik Grimler
09fe7c4a59 ecj4.6: add package for compatibility with android 5 and 6 2018-08-21 02:44:47 +02:00
Joakim
542fbbd197 ldc: Update from 1.10 to 1.11, add AArch64 build, update llvm-config
script, and use Ninja to build.
2018-08-21 00:49:42 +02:00
Fredrik Fornwall
33e80f9944 Make checksums for downloads mandatory
Use SKIP_CHECKSUM if you really want to avoid checksums.
2018-08-21 00:35:50 +02:00
Fredrik Fornwall
87d45e68a8 libpulseaudio: Build against api level 21
Building against later api levels causes problems such as

CANNOT LINK EXECUTABLE: could not load library "libpulse.so" [...];
caused by could not load library "libpulsecommon-12.2.so" needed by
"libpulse.so"; caused by cannot locate symbol "__register_atfork"
referenced by "libpulsecommon-12.2.so"...
2018-08-21 00:25:06 +02:00
Fredrik Fornwall
c9d74947ea mpd: Update from 0.20.20 to 0.20.21 2018-08-21 00:24:28 +02:00
Fredrik Fornwall
9faacc723f apksigner&termux-am: Avoid using gradle daemon
By default gradle spawns a daemon which keeps on running in the
background long after the package has been built and taking up
precious ram. Avoid this.
2018-08-20 23:24:18 +02:00
Fredrik Fornwall
80c5d83cb5 cscope: Update from 15.8b to 15.9 2018-08-20 22:40:11 +02:00
Fredrik Fornwall
3f4fc6e95c heyu: Update from 2.11-rc2 to 2.11-rc3 2018-08-20 21:56:48 +02:00
Fredrik Fornwall
d6a5e1e592 gegl: Update from 0.4.6 to 0.4.8 2018-08-20 21:43:13 +02:00
Fredrik Fornwall
113fc60dfb valgrind: Bump revision after clang switch 2018-08-20 21:25:43 +02:00
Fredrik Fornwall
71eea91fd8 qpdf: Update from 8.1.0 to 8.2.1 2018-08-20 21:25:08 +02:00
Fredrik Fornwall
06a4ef767e nyancat: Update from 1.5.1 to 1.5.2 2018-08-20 21:19:16 +02:00
Fredrik Fornwall
37543c0758 cmark: Update from 0.28.3 to 0.28.3.gfm.14 2018-08-20 21:08:09 +02:00
its-pointless
df3621406d valgrind clang aarch64 patch 2018-08-20 21:01:09 +02:00
Fredrik Fornwall
b0eee78abb libmosquitto: Update from 1.5 to 1.5.1 2018-08-20 15:06:45 +02:00
Fredrik Fornwall
aa37845374 glib: Update from 2.56.1 to 2.56.2 2018-08-20 15:06:16 +02:00
Fredrik Fornwall
c80f96b065 libuv: Update from 1.22.0 to 1.23.0 2018-08-20 15:05:50 +02:00
Fredrik Fornwall
975e8b3774 libical: Update from 3.0.3 to 3.0.4 2018-08-20 15:05:29 +02:00
Fredrik Fornwall
bbd7ce1277 gmic: Update from 2.3.3 to 2.3.4 2018-08-20 15:05:04 +02:00
Fredrik Fornwall
e6974e6f38 libmpfr: Work around clang issue 2018-08-20 15:04:40 +02:00
Fredrik Fornwall
7dcb3a737d mariadb: Update from 10.3.8 to 10.3.9 2018-08-17 23:57:04 +02:00
Fredrik Fornwall
31e7781f6f php: Update from 7.2.8 to 7.2.9 2018-08-17 23:56:48 +02:00
Fredrik Fornwall
3d21511630 libxapian: Use libuuid for uuid generation
Newer android versions does not support reading from
/proc/sys/kernel/random/uuid. Fixes #2730.
2018-08-17 23:46:38 +02:00
Fredrik Fornwall
563378f192 ltrace: Depend on libelf, not elfutils 2018-08-17 21:34:13 +02:00
Fredrik Fornwall
66aea0b5df libelf: Keep the libelf part of elfutils
While all of elfutils does not build with clang, the libelf part does
and is needed by ltrace. So keep libelf as a package and let it replace
elfutils for now.
2018-08-17 21:32:56 +02:00
Fredrik Fornwall
9cd3ad945f nodejs: Update from 8.11.3 to 8.11.4 2018-08-17 21:12:53 +02:00
Fredrik Fornwall
25494029a2 valgrind: Disable aarch64 (clang incompatible) 2018-08-17 21:12:13 +02:00
Fredrik Fornwall
526f263b07 elfutils: Disable package (clang incompatible) 2018-08-17 21:10:58 +02:00
Tom Yan
e1b5587e9c libpulseaudio: further cleanup in the sles sink
s32le output is also now allowed
2018-08-16 14:40:57 +02:00
Tom Yan
6f5cbc2154 libpulseaudio: add api level build hack for aaudio 2018-08-16 14:40:57 +02:00
Tom Yan
6b1d24adf0 libpulseaudio: add module-aaudio-sink
Add a sink module that makes use of the AAudio API, which is
available in Oreo or later.

The sink will have its sample rate and latency configured based on
the info we got with the API. They will also be updated accordingly
when the output device is changed.
2018-08-16 14:40:57 +02:00
Fredrik Fornwall
9b3b3e09e3 squid: Update from 3.5.28 to 4.2 2018-08-16 12:01:42 +02:00
Fredrik Fornwall
0b9b43f71a babl: Update from 0.1.54 to 0.1.56 2018-08-16 11:54:31 +02:00
Fredrik Fornwall
38d10c21a7 libssh: Update from 0.7.5 to 0.8.1 2018-08-16 11:53:51 +02:00
Fredrik Fornwall
5749e57aea harfbuzz: Update from 1.8.7 to 1.8.8 2018-08-16 11:23:46 +02:00
Leonid Pliushch
5e05d27ef0 new package: c-toxcore
A dependency for 'toxic'
2018-08-16 11:23:34 +02:00
Leonid Pliushch
4d812edb93 new package: libconfig
A dependency for 'toxic'
2018-08-16 11:23:34 +02:00
Leonid Pliushch
08dd05be8b new package: toxic 2018-08-16 11:23:34 +02:00
Fredrik Fornwall
450bd48490 libexpat: Update from 2.2.5 to 2.2.6 2018-08-16 10:56:12 +02:00
Fredrik Fornwall
b4eddc1de3 libgraphite: Update from 1.3.11 to 1.3.12 2018-08-16 10:55:57 +02:00
Fredrik Fornwall
b9d4e1b84f openssl: Update from 1.0.2o to 1.0.2p 2018-08-15 17:35:53 +02:00
Fredrik Fornwall
9a87f3ceed strace: Update from 4.23 to 4.24 2018-08-15 17:35:42 +02:00
Leonid Pliushch
f465b98b47 busybox: fix segfault in 'ftpd'
Fixes https://github.com/termux/termux-packages/issues/2740
2018-08-15 14:45:24 +02:00
Oliver Schmidhauser
cf05d22c41 Remove @Neo-Oli (myself) as maintainer of bs1770gain 2018-08-15 14:39:14 +02:00
Fredrik Fornwall
de56cbf070 qalc: Update from 2.6.1 to 2.6.2 2018-08-14 14:03:37 +02:00
Fredrik Fornwall
6fc868c9ed lighttpd: Update from 1.4.49 to 1.4.50 2018-08-14 14:03:22 +02:00
Fredrik Fornwall
7188005634 liblzma: Download from fossies.org 2018-08-14 12:20:36 +02:00
Fredrik Fornwall
aa081a30fd erlang: Update from 21.0.4 to 21.0.5 2018-08-14 12:20:18 +02:00
Fredrik Fornwall
f51a01b1cd dnsutils: Update from 9.11.1-P3 to 9.12.2-P1 2018-08-14 12:20:07 +02:00
Fredrik Fornwall
e500adb3b4 boost: Update from 1.67.0 to 1.68.0 2018-08-14 12:19:31 +02:00
Fredrik Fornwall
424a506ba6 libgc: Update from 7.6.6 to 7.6.8 2018-08-13 22:32:39 +02:00
Fredrik Fornwall
14cbe2158a byobu: Update from 5.125 to 5.127 2018-08-13 22:25:36 +02:00
Fredrik Fornwall
b59eb21d99 Quote $TERMUX_ARCH when used in toplevel script 2018-08-13 22:25:02 +02:00
Fredrik Fornwall
dff50f4de0 tty-solitaire: Update from 1.0.0 to 1.1.0 2018-08-13 22:24:14 +02:00
Fredrik Fornwall
b00078f83f vttest: Update from 20140305 to 20180811 2018-08-13 22:21:31 +02:00
Henrik Grimler
a3d86e984a lldb: set HAS_DEBUG=no as build fails
lldb and libllvm both needs to be looked into so that we can have debug variants of all packages
2018-08-13 22:13:09 +02:00
Henrik Grimler
2eaf73bd1c libflac: remove no longer needed debug fix 2018-08-13 22:13:09 +02:00
Henrik Grimler
5f96222b97 gperf: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
ce41c21cb0 gettext: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
d403a32391 dropbear: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
acc323313d expect: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
0e0c135208 inetutils: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
a39b94c6bf php: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
01db7d3bc4 tsocks: remove no longer needed debug patch 2018-08-13 22:13:09 +02:00
Henrik Grimler
d3ce1d24a0 cadaver: fossies url 2018-08-11 23:05:57 +02:00
Fredrik Fornwall
64bebcedc2 libgrpc: Update from 1.13.1 to 1.14.1 2018-08-11 19:42:33 +02:00
Fredrik Fornwall
260a62ada4 cmake: Specify -DBUILD_CursesDialog=ON 2018-08-11 19:42:13 +02:00
Fredrik Fornwall
3261041c9b memcached: Update from 1.5.9 to 1.5.10 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
a1dd7f400c radare2: Update from 2.7.0 to 2.8.0 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
8277557a23 fwknop: Update from 2.6.9 to 2.6.10 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
cd671b2c3e man: Update from 1.14.3 to 1.14.4 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
cce121f91b postgresql: Update from 10.4 to 10.5 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
152d08c91c imagemagick: Update from 7.0.8.8 to 7.0.8.9 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
ffc214abd7 micro: Update from 1.4.0 to 1.4.1 2018-08-11 19:38:37 +02:00
Fredrik Fornwall
8ebd050981 libsoup: Update from 2.62.2 to 2.62.3 2018-08-11 19:38:37 +02:00
Tom Yan
ac2cda5fbd mpv: remove irrelevant/reverted part of a patch
The patch that introduced s32/float support included a fix/change
in audio/format.c which is practically irrelevant and now reverted
in upstream. Removing the part to avoid confusion in the future.
2018-08-11 19:23:01 +02:00
Fredrik Fornwall
4620527366 harfbuzz: Update from 1.8.6 to 1.8.7 2018-08-10 13:03:22 +02:00
Fredrik Fornwall
e16ba7d86f cmake: Update from 3.11.4 to 3.12.1 2018-08-10 13:01:10 +02:00
Fredrik Fornwall
26103c6686 mbedtls: Use -DUSE_STATIC_MBEDTLS_LIBRARY=OFF 2018-08-10 00:01:05 +02:00
Andy Li
6c8a679de3 mbedtls: Add package (#2712) 2018-08-09 23:33:57 +02:00
Fredrik Fornwall
69500d577a openssh: Bump revision after set(res)gid patch 2018-08-09 23:28:37 +02:00
Fredrik Fornwall
b43b5e3507 poppler: Update from 1.8.5 to 1.8.6 2018-08-09 23:27:54 +02:00
Gerben Meijer
d1a4764e08 Don't use setresgid or setgid in ssh-agent
Fixes it for Android Pie, see #2714
2018-08-09 23:03:48 +02:00
Henrik Grimler
e69968010e poppler: avoid trying to use qt5 stuff 2018-08-09 23:02:43 +02:00
Fredrik Fornwall
65d72b7475 angband: Update from 4.1.2 to 4.1.3 2018-08-08 11:51:31 +02:00
Fredrik Fornwall
3ef1d06aa8 silversearcher-ag: Update from 2.1.0 to 2.2.0 2018-08-08 11:49:21 +02:00
Fredrik Fornwall
9a14b64f6b vim: Update from 8.1.0200 to 8.1.0250 2018-08-08 11:48:33 +02:00
Oliver Schmidhauser
00ddf9c6db copy fzf vim plugin to the correct location (vim81 instead of vim80) 2018-08-08 11:41:33 +02:00
Fredrik Fornwall
4bf8c3f595 tintin++: Patch path to bin/sh 2018-08-07 15:06:39 +02:00
Fredrik Fornwall
60264dbf3c libgit2: Update from 0.27.3 to 0.27.4 2018-08-07 14:55:54 +02:00
Oliver Schmidhauser
26f487970d add patch from mpv-player/mpv#6047 2018-08-07 12:17:46 +02:00
Oliver Schmidhauser
47cdb7f70f Enable pulseaudio in mpv
Since pulseaudio is available now, it would be cool if all our media
players would support it.
2018-08-07 12:17:46 +02:00
Tom Yan
fbc0d7ee54 libpulseaudio/mpv: set numBuffers to 8 for SLES
Apparently some Android builds/forks need it for Bluetooth audio.
It's a hardcoded default in the upstream AAudio implementation
anyway.

See the following for reference:
https://android.googlesource.com/platform/frameworks/av/+/android-8.0.0_r1/media/libaaudio/src/legacy/AudioStreamTrack.cpp#109
https://android.googlesource.com/platform/frameworks/wilhelm/+/android-8.0.0_r1/src/android/AudioPlayer_to_android.cpp#1680
https://android.googlesource.com/platform/frameworks/av/+/android-8.0.0_r1/media/libaudioclient/AudioTrack.cpp#488
2018-08-07 12:17:32 +02:00
Oliver Schmidhauser
7a7240ee4d upadte cava package description 2018-08-06 22:19:23 +02:00
Oliver Schmidhauser
81ea6fef64 Enable pulseaudio in cava
The pulse method is the default of cava. Now that it is avalable and
works fairly well, I think we can enable it in cava. This way it can
also be used with cmus and other pulseaudio players.
The old method of fifo input (ncmpcpp visualizer output) can still be
enabled by adding the following to the config file
(`~/.config/cava/config`):

```
[input]
method = fifo
```
2018-08-06 22:19:23 +02:00
Tom Yan
b919a7a36a libpulseaudio: bump revision after changes 2018-08-06 21:50:41 +02:00
Tom Yan
22b9d1ac13 libpulseaudio: remove unnecessary LD_PRELOAD from wrappers 2018-08-06 21:50:41 +02:00
Tom Yan
527dfafcac libpulseaudio: ditch downstream defaults in daemon.conf
To start pulseaudio manually as a daemon, you just need "-D", but
if you set daemonize=yes in daemon.conf, when you want start it
undaemonized, you will need "--daemonize=no".

We don't really need to set enable-shm to no explicitly.

Setting exit-idle-time to -1 may not be as preferred as when it was
when autospawn did not work.

There's no point setting log-target to stderr. auto works fine (or
perhaps even better) for us.
2018-08-06 21:50:41 +02:00
Tom Yan
c380e354de libpulseaudio: fix autospawn
Autospawn needs to use the wrapper we made, otherwise the sles sink
module cannot be loaded.

Also patch caps.c to remove the silly warning that somehow ignores
log-level and log-target to avoid programs like cmus being ruined
when pulse is spawned.
2018-08-06 21:50:41 +02:00
Michał Bednarski
c095a4630e proot: update package (with fix for utime and sendmsg) 2018-08-06 21:50:09 +02:00